摘要

目的:检测不同剂量X-射线对雄性大鼠精子顶体酶的影响,以探讨体外X-射线对大鼠精子顶体酶活性的影响.方法:将10周龄成熟雄性大鼠40只,随机分为4组:2Gy、4Gy、6Gy照射组和0Gy对照组;每组10只.按不同剂量照射,1h后处死大鼠,以改良的Kennedy法分别测定不同剂量X射线作用下的精子顶体酶活性.结果:2Gy、4Gy、6Gy照射组与0Gy对照组相比顶体酶活性显著降低(P<0.05),照射组酶活性较0Gy对照组有显著降低;4Gy、6Gy照射组与2Gy照射组相比较顶体酶活性显著降低(P<0.05);而4Gy照射组与6Gy照射组相比较则无统计学意义.结论:X-射线对大鼠精子顶体酶有明显的抑制作用.

Abstract

Objective To detect the effect of different doses of X-ray on acrosomal enzyme activities of spermatozoa of male rats in order to explore the effect of X-ray exposure on acrosomal enzyme activities of spermatozoa in vitro. Methods 40 male SD-rats of 10 weeks were randomly divided into 4 guoups: X-ray irradianted groups:including 2Gy, 4Gy, 6Gy and 0Gy control group. All rats were irradiated and killed after lh. The acrosomal enzyme activities were measured by the iinproved Kennedy method. Results Compared with OGy control group, the sperm acrosomal enzyme activity in 2Gy, 4Gy and 6Gy groups treated with high doses of X-ray decreased significantly (P<0.05). Compared with 2Gy irradiated group,the sperm acrosomal enzyme activity in 4Gy and 6Gy groups treated with high doses of X-ray decreased significantly (P <0. 05) ; the sperm acrosomal enzyme activity in 4Gy and 6Gy irradiated groups showed nostatistical significance. Conclusion X-ray has obvious dose-dependent inhibitive effects on the acrosomal enzyme activity of spermatozoa of male rats.
